Log InSign Up
Article

Top 11 VB.NET Developer Certifications

Photo of Brenna Goyette
Brenna Goyette
Certified Professional Resume Writer, Career Expert

Updated 18 min read

Certifications are important for a VB.NET developer in the job market because they demonstrate to potential employers that the candidate has the skills and knowledge necessary to effectively complete tasks related to VB.NET development. They also provide evidence of an individual's commitment to staying up-to-date with the latest technologies and trends within the field. Additionally, certifications can help a VB.NET developer stand out from other applicants in a competitive job market, as employers often prefer candidates who have some form of validated expertise in their chosen field.

This article reviews some of the best certifications for VB.NET Developers and explains how they can help propel a developer's career.

What are VB.NET Developer Certifications?

VB.NET Developer Certification is a professional certification program designed to help IT professionals demonstrate their knowledge of the Visual Basic .NET language and related technologies. The certification covers topics such as VB.NET syntax, object-oriented programming, building Windows Forms applications, ADO.NET and XML web services, debugging and exception handling, developing distributed applications using Microsoft .NET Remoting, and using ASP.NET to create web applications.

By obtaining this certification, IT professionals can demonstrate that they have the skills needed to develop successful VB.NET applications. This can be beneficial for those looking for new job opportunities or seeking promotions within their current organization. It also serves as evidence of an individual's commitment to staying up-to-date with the latest industry trends and technologies in order to remain competitive in the job market. Companies may also look favorably upon potential employees who possess this certification because it demonstrates that they have the necessary skills to build robust and reliable software solutions with VB.NET

Pro Tip: Make sure you have a solid understanding of the fundamentals of VB.NET before taking any certification exams. Having a firm grasp on the basics will make it much easier to pass the exam and ensure that you have all the necessary skills to be an effective VB.NET developer.

Related: What does a VB.NET Developer do?

Top 11 VB.NET Developer Certifications

Here’s our list of the best certifications available to VB.NET Developers today.

1. Microsoft Certified Solutions Developer (MCSD): App Builder

Microsoft Certified Solutions Developer (MCSD): App Builder is a certification program designed to recognize individuals who have the skills and knowledge necessary to build modern mobile and/or web applications using Microsoft Visual Studio, Azure, and the Microsoft .NET Framework. The MCSD: App Builder certification requires that candidates demonstrate their expertise in developing Windows Store apps, Windows Phone apps, ASP.NET web applications, Azure solutions, or Office 365 solutions using Visual Studio.

To earn this certification, you must pass three exams: Exam 70-480 (Programming in HTML5 with JavaScript and CSS3), Exam 70-486 (Developing ASP.NET MVC Web Applications), and Exam 70-487 (Developing Windows Azure and Web Services). Depending on your experience level and the amount of time you can dedicate to studying for the exams, it may take anywhere from one month to several months to prepare for all three exams.

The cost of the MCSD: App Builder certification depends on the country you live in; however, typically each exam costs around $150 USD. In total, you can expect to pay approximately $450 USD for all three exams.

2. Microsoft Certified Professional Developer (MCPD): Enterprise Application Developer

Microsoft Certified Professional Developer (MCPD): Enterprise Application Developer is a certification program designed to demonstrate the expertise of developers in building applications on the Microsoft platform. It is an intermediate-level credential that validates the skills and knowledge required to develop and maintain enterprise applications using Microsoft Visual Studio and the .NET Framework.

To get this certification, you must pass three exams: Exam 70-515, TS: Web Applications Development with Microsoft .NET Framework 4; Exam 70-516, TS: Accessing Data with Microsoft .NET Framework 4; and Exam 70-519, PRO: Designing and Developing Web Applications Using Microsoft .NET Framework 4.

The cost for each exam varies depending on your location. In the US, it costs $165 per exam. The total cost for all three exams is $495.

It typically takes 6–12 months to prepare for these exams and obtain the MCPD: Enterprise Application Developer certification. You can prepare by taking instructor-led courses or self-study courses. Additionally, there are practice tests available online that you can use to test your knowledge before taking the actual exams.

3. Microsoft Certified Technology Specialist (MCTS): .NET Framework 4 Web Applications

Microsoft Certified Technology Specialist (MCTS): .NET Framework 4 Web Applications is a certification that demonstrates the ability to develop and maintain web applications using Microsoft's .NET Framework 4. It is designed for experienced developers who want to demonstrate their skills in developing and maintaining web applications using the .NET Framework 4.

The MCTS: .NET Framework 4 Web Applications certification requires passing one exam, Exam 70-515: TS: Web Applications Development with Microsoft .NET Framework 4. This exam tests a candidate’s knowledge of developing and deploying web applications using ASP.NET, HTML5, CSS3, JavaScript, AJAX, jQuery, Windows Communication Foundation (WCF), Windows Workflow Foundation (WF), LINQ and Entity Framework.

It typically takes around 40 hours of study time to prepare for this exam. Candidates should have at least two years of experience developing web applications with the .NET framework before attempting the exam.

The cost of taking the Exam 70-515: TS: Web Applications Development with Microsoft .NET Framework 4 varies depending on location but typically costs around $150 USD.

4. Microsoft Certified Technology Specialist (MCTS): Windows Communication Foundation Development with Visual Studio 2010

Microsoft Certified Technology Specialist (MCTS): Windows Communication Foundation Development with Visual Studio 2010 is a certification that demonstrates an individual’s expertise in developing distributed applications using Windows Communication Foundation (WCF) and Visual Studio 2010. It is designed to test the knowledge of a developer in the areas of service-oriented architecture, WCF contracts, hosting, security, debugging, deployment, and interoperability.

It typically takes around 6 months to prepare for the MCTS: Windows Communication Foundation Development with Visual Studio 2010 exam. To get started, individuals should familiarize themselves with the topics covered in the exam by reviewing course materials from Microsoft Learning or other sources. After gaining a solid understanding of the material, it is recommended that individuals use practice tests to assess their readiness for the exam.

The cost of taking the MCTS: Windows Communication Foundation Development with Visual Studio 2010 exam varies depending on where it is taken. The cost can range from $125 to $150 USD per attempt. The exam must be taken at a Pearson VUE testing center or through an online proctored environment.

To become certified as an MCTS: Windows Communication Foundation Development with Visual Studio 2010 specialist, individuals must pass Exam 70-513 which covers topics related to developing distributed applications using WCF and Visual Studio 2010. Upon passing this exam, individuals will receive their certification and be able to demonstrate their knowledge of this technology stack to potential employers and clients.

5. Microsoft Certified Technology Specialist (MCTS): Windows Forms Development with Visual Studio 2010

Microsoft Certified Technology Specialist (MCTS): Windows Forms Development with Visual Studio 2010 is a certification that validates an individual’s ability to develop applications using the Windows Forms platform and Visual Studio 2010. The certification requires knowledge of the .NET Framework, C#, Windows Forms, and Visual Studio 2010.

It typically takes around three months to prepare for this certification exam. To get started, you will need to have a good understanding of the .NET Framework, C# programming language, and Visual Studio 2010. You can find many online courses or books to help you learn these topics. Additionally, Microsoft offers official training materials for this certification exam.

To take the MCTS: Windows Forms Development with Visual Studio 2010 exam, you will need to register on the Microsoft website and pay a fee of $150 USD. Once you have registered and paid the fee, you will be given access to an online practice test which will help you prepare for the actual exam. Once you are ready to take the exam, you will be required to book an appointment at a local testing center.

The MCTS: Windows Forms Development with Visual Studio 2010 exam consists of 60 multiple-choice questions that must be completed within two hours. To pass the exam, you must score at least 700 out of 1000 points. After passing the exam, your name will be added to Microsoft's database as a certified technology specialist and your certificate will be sent in 4-6 weeks.

6. Microsoft Certified Technology Specialist (MCTS): Accessing Data with Visual Studio 2010

Microsoft Certified Technology Specialist (MCTS): Accessing Data with Visual Studio 2010 is a certification that validates an individual's ability to develop data-driven applications using Microsoft Visual Studio 2010. It is designed to demonstrate proficiency in the development of data-driven applications using Microsoft Visual Studio 2010, including working with relational databases and XML files, creating queries, and developing custom components.

The MCTS: Accessing Data with Visual Studio 2010 certification requires passing two exams: Exam 70-515: TS: Web Applications Development with Microsoft .NET Framework 4 and Exam 70-516: TS: Accessing Data with Microsoft .NET Framework 4. The exams are available through Prometric testing centers worldwide.

It typically takes between 3 to 6 months to prepare for the MCTS: Accessing Data with Visual Studio 2010 certification, depending on the individual's experience level and study habits. To prepare for the exams, individuals should have a good understanding of database design principles, SQL syntax, ADO.NET programming techniques, LINQ fundamentals, XML processing techniques, and Windows Communication Foundation (WCF) concepts. Additionally, hands-on experience building data-driven applications using Visual Studio 2010 is recommended.

The cost of taking the MCTS: Accessing Data with Visual Studio 2010 exams varies by country but typically ranges from $100 - $150 USD per exam.

7. Microsoft Certified IT Professional (MCITP): Database Administrator 2008

Microsoft Certified IT Professional (MCITP): Database Administrator 2008 is a certification program that validates an individual’s ability to administer and maintain Microsoft SQL Server 2008 databases. This certification is designed for IT professionals who have at least two years of experience in working with SQL Server 2008.

To get the MCITP: Database Administrator 2008 certification, you must pass three exams: Exam 70-432, Exam 70-433, and Exam 70-450. The first two exams cover topics such as database design, installation and configuration, data storage and retrieval, and administration. The third exam focuses on advanced topics such as security, replication, performance tuning, high availability, and troubleshooting.

The cost of each exam varies depending on the country you are taking it in. However, the average cost of all three exams is around $750 USD. It usually takes about four to six months to prepare for all three exams and obtain the MCITP: Database Administrator 2008 certification.

To prepare for these exams, you can take online courses or attend instructor-led classes offered by Microsoft or other training providers. You can also use practice tests to help you understand the material better and assess your readiness for the actual exams.

8. Microsoft Certified IT Professional (MCITP): Enterprise Administrator on Windows Server 2008

Microsoft Certified IT Professional (MCITP): Enterprise Administrator on Windows Server 2008 is a certification that validates an individual’s ability to manage and maintain a Windows Server 2008 enterprise environment. This certification requires the successful completion of five exams: four Microsoft Certified Technology Specialist (MCTS) exams and one Microsoft Certified Professional (MCP) exam.

It typically takes around two to three months to prepare for the MCITP: Enterprise Administrator on Windows Server 2008 certification, depending on your experience level and the amount of time you are able to dedicate to studying. The best way to prepare for the MCITP: Enterprise Administrator on Windows Server 2008 certification is by taking practice tests, reading up on relevant topics, and enrolling in a training program.

The cost of obtaining the MCITP: Enterprise Administrator on Windows Server 2008 certification depends on where you choose to take the tests. Generally speaking, each MCTS exam costs $150 and each MCP exam costs $125. Therefore, if you take all five exams at once, it would cost approximately $875.

9. Brainbench VB.NET Developer Certification

Brainbench VB.NET Developer Certification is an online certification program that tests a developer's knowledge of the Visual Basic .NET programming language and related technologies. It is designed to assess the skills of experienced developers who are looking to demonstrate their expertise in VB.NET development.

The Brainbench VB.NET Developer Certification consists of a series of multiple-choice questions that cover topics such as object-oriented programming, data types, classes and objects, debugging, error handling, database access, web services, and more. The test takes approximately 90 minutes to complete and requires a score of at least 70% for successful completion.

To get the Brainbench VB.NET Developer Certification, you will need to register for an account on the Brainbench website and then purchase a voucher for the exam from the website or from one of Brainbench's authorized resellers. The cost of the voucher varies depending on your location but typically ranges from $50-$100 USD. Once you have purchased the voucher, you can schedule your exam at any time within 12 months from purchase date.

Once you have successfully completed the exam with a score of 70% or higher, you will receive your certification via email within 3-5 business days. Your certification will include your name, score achieved on the exam, and date of completion.

10. Zend VB.NET Certification

Zend VB.NET Certification is a professional certification program that recognizes individuals who have demonstrated proficiency in the development of applications using the Microsoft Visual Basic .NET programming language and the Zend Framework. It is designed to validate an individual’s knowledge and skills in developing, deploying, and maintaining web-based applications using the Zend Framework and Visual Basic .NET.

The certification exam takes approximately three hours to complete, and consists of multiple choice questions covering topics such as: object-oriented programming concepts, database design principles, application architecture best practices, working with web services, debugging techniques and more. The exam is administered online through Pearson VUE testing centers.

The cost for the Zend VB.NET Certification exam is $200 USD per attempt. Candidates can register for the exam by visiting the Pearson VUE website or calling 800-274-3926. After registering for the exam, candidates must wait 48 hours before they can take it.

In order to receive their certification credential after passing the exam, candidates must pay an additional fee of $50 USD to cover administrative costs associated with issuing certificates. Once this fee has been paid, candidates will receive their certificate via email within 4-6 weeks from when they passed the exam.

11. Oracle VB.NET Certification

Oracle VB.NET Certification is a certification program offered by Oracle to demonstrate expertise in developing applications using the Visual Basic .NET programming language. It is designed for experienced Visual Basic developers who want to validate their skills and knowledge of the language.

The Oracle VB.NET Certification exam consists of multiple-choice questions, and takes approximately 90 minutes to complete. The exam covers topics such as data types, classes, objects, collections, operators, and more. To get certified, candidates must pass the exam with a score of 70% or higher.

To get Oracle VB.NET Certification, you will need to register for an account on the Oracle website and purchase an exam voucher from PearsonVUE or Prometric (the two authorized testing centers). The cost of the voucher varies depending on your country/region but typically ranges from $150-$200 USD. After purchasing the voucher, you can schedule your exam at any authorized testing center near you.

Once you have passed the exam, you will be awarded an Oracle Certified Professional (OCP) credential in Visual Basic .NET Programming Language that is valid for three years from the date of certification.

Do You Really Need a VB.NET Developer Certificate?

No, you do not need a VB.NET developer certificate in order to become a successful VB.NET programmer. Although having a certification may give you an edge in the job market, it is not essential for achieving success as a VB.NET programmer.

The most important factor in becoming a great VB.NET programmer is to have strong technical knowledge and experience with the language and its related technologies. You can gain this knowledge and experience through self-study and practice, attending online or on-site courses, or completing tutorials or other resources available online. Additionally, working on personal projects that challenge your skillset and allow you to explore different aspects of the language will help you develop your abilities further.

Having a certification may be beneficial when looking for jobs as it can demonstrate your commitment to learning the language and shows potential employers that you are serious about developing your skillset further. However, if you don’t have the time or money to pursue certification, employers will still value your practical experience with the language over any certificate or diploma.

In conclusion, while having a VB.NET developer certificate may be beneficial when applying for jobs, it is not essential for achieving success as a VB.NET programmer; what really matters is having strong technical knowledge and experience with the language itself as well as its related technologies and frameworks.

Related: VB.NET Developer Resume Examples

FAQs About VB.NET Developer Certifications

1. What certifications are available for VB.NET developers?

Answer: Microsoft Certified Solutions Developer (MCSD) for .NET, Microsoft Certified Professional Developer (MCPD) for .NET, and Microsoft Certified Technology Specialist (MCTS) for .NET are all valid certifications available to VB.NET developers.

2. How do I become certified in VB.NET development?

Answer: To become certified in VB.NET development, you must successfully complete a series of exams related to the technology. These exams are offered through Microsoft or third-party certification providers such as Prometric or Certiport.

3. How long is a VB.NET developer certification valid?

Answer: Generally, certifications are valid for three years from the date of completion, after which they must be renewed by taking additional exams related to the technology.

4. What benefits do I get from becoming certified in VB.NET?

Answer: Becoming certified in VB.NET can open up job opportunities that require specific knowledge and experience with the technology, as well as provide recognition from employers that you have achieved a certain level of expertise with it. Additionally, having a certification can make you more competitive in the job market and increase your earning potential over time due to increased knowledge and experience with the technology itself.

5. Are there any prerequisites for taking a VB.NET developer certification exam?

Answer: Generally speaking, no prerequisites are required to take a VB.NET developer certification exam; however, some providers may require that applicants have prior experience working with the technology before attempting an exam or have completed certain courses related to it beforehand

Editorial staff

Photo of Brenna Goyette, Editor

Editor

Brenna Goyette

Expert Verified

Brenna is a certified professional resume writer, career expert, and the content manager of the ResumeCat team. She has a background in corporate recruiting and human resources and has been writing resumes for over 10 years. Brenna has experience in recruiting for tech, finance, and marketing roles and has a passion for helping people find their dream jobs. She creates expert resources to help job seekers write the best resumes and cover letters, land the job, and succeed in the workplace.

Similar articles